CLAIM DEFENDED
The Hawke’s Bay Darts Association yesterday rejected a West Coast challenge to its claim for a possible world darts record by a women’s team in Napier on Saturday, the Press Association reports. The association’s president, Mt L. G. Willis, said: “They did it all right. I was there from start to finish.” Willis said the eightwoman team reached its total of 1,000,001 in 15 hours 51 minutes by forming two teams and throwing simultaneously at two boards. TROPHY WIN V. Mr J. P. Murphy (North Auckland) has been appointed to referee the fourth test between the Lions and the All Blacks on September 10. It will be the third test he has controlled in the series. POOL SYSTEM A move could be made for the introduction of a pool system for future Commonwealth Games badminton competitions. The change from the “sudden death” system was mooted at Kingston, where badminton was included in the games for the first time. The New Zealand Olympic and British Empire Games Association’s chairman (Mr
C. L. S. Cross) said yesterday that he could not see any reason why the pool system could not be adapted. The system gives players more than one match before they are eliminated and avoids the problems of ranking. SQUASH WIN The New Zealand squash team inflicted a crushing defeat on South Australia in Brisbane on Thursday night to regain some of its prestige lost against New South Wales on Tuesday. The men’s team won 4-0.
